Skip to main content

CLI launcher for CLI apps

Project description

CLI apps launcher

FunHub - is a simple CLI launcher for CLI apps

The list of base apps included in FunHub can be found here: View Plugin List


🚀 Download

pip install funhub-app-launcher

Quick start

run this command in any terminal to start:

funhub

🛠 Main Features

  • Local & Remote Plugin Support:

    • Local: Launch Python scripts directly from your machine by providing a file path.

    • Remote: Launch Python scripts installed via pip.

  • Automated Dependency Management: If a remote plugin is not installed, the hub offers a one-click installation process using an integrated loading animation.

  • User-Friendly Terminal UI: Centered layout with pagination, keyboard-driven navigation, and helpful system messages for error handling.

➕ Adding your own apps

You can find detailed documentation on how to add your own plugins on the official GitHub page

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

funhub_app_launcher-1.0.4.tar.gz (7.1 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

funhub_app_launcher-1.0.4-py3-none-any.whl (7.4 kB view details)

Uploaded Python 3

File details

Details for the file funhub_app_launcher-1.0.4.tar.gz.

File metadata

  • Download URL: funhub_app_launcher-1.0.4.tar.gz
  • Upload date:
  • Size: 7.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.0

File hashes

Hashes for funhub_app_launcher-1.0.4.tar.gz
Algorithm Hash digest
SHA256 d7cd21653f8abbe361547a014b6c589f47b1d255712340b66751d70f53f9de80
MD5 03c9d45a2622d89e53750ba9a4376b6d
BLAKE2b-256 01c02550dcf76bbce28421e5d64310ccdb2fedb4842633b1cc9e144779d6cc1d

See more details on using hashes here.

File details

Details for the file funhub_app_launcher-1.0.4-py3-none-any.whl.

File metadata

File hashes

Hashes for funhub_app_launcher-1.0.4-py3-none-any.whl
Algorithm Hash digest
SHA256 7016bbecbfa9140181c9db68329e371465e0d19da47dd3fd5b4eafea21e0a8c0
MD5 c7c7dbc8bc974f7de4b46455e050868d
BLAKE2b-256 827ccd5f79dc5e55ecaeb3864fe27fe10243eb35f0e44b1c1ee103b0dcb0240d

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page